🚨 New Research 🚨
People with MS with walking difficulties can often lack accessible ways to exercise at meaningful intensities.
Our latest study shows Frame Running could offer a safe, enjoyable, community-based solution.

"Everyone deserves to get the support they need when they need it, to live a good life."
But access to neurorehabilitation is a postcode lottery. Only 1 in 3 people with neurological conditions have their healthcare needs met.
